Default I am at a weight loss stall. Here is my menu:

Breakfast: Bacon and cheese egg omelet
Snack. cheese (the string kind pre packaged-Bordens)
Lunch: Chicken, broccoli and butter
Snack: Pork rinds. (5-7 and i do count them out and put them in "snack bags" so i dont have access to the whole bag)
Dinner: Shrimp Cucumber salad with ranch.

I drink about 64-80 oz of water a day. I have a coke zero in the morning.
(12 oz can)
I am still in ketosis, so i am not sure whats going on.. Maybe i should up my exercise? I have found some days i have to remind myself its lunch or snack time.. I am still in it for the long haul, but was hoping i wouldve dropped more weight by now. I am 4wks in and have lost 6lbs. Any and all help is appreciated! We all know how frustrating this can be .

How many days has it been since the scale hasn't moved? If I remember correctly Dr. Atkins defined a stall as not losing any weight or inches for four weeks. You've lost 6 in the last four weeks. How many pounds in each week?

Since my December 10 restart I've had two ten day periods where the scale did not move down even though I was on plan and exercising about 5 days a week - 10 days can seem like an eternity . Both times, after the 10 day period I lost a little every day after that. Our bodies are all very different. We lose weight differently and weight loss is never linear.

Hang in there...
